If you've seen the match between them in the NA LCS semifinals, you probably know about the Aurelion Sol passive bug which would cause his orbs to show in multiple areas of the map at once. This caused Bjergsen to miss a sure kill onto someone as he saw orbs floating around which caused him to back away from the left side jungle, when Aurelion Sol was really at midlane farming. This caused a pause later on and after some discussion between the judges or something of the LCS they came to a desicion to give TSM the option to remake the game.
